Winnipeg Free Press (Newspaper) - February 01, 2015, Winnipeg, Manitoba C M Y K PAGE A12 A 12 WINNIPEG FREE PRESS, SUNDAY, FEBRUARY 1, 2015 ENTERTAINMENT winnipegfreepress. com By DOUG CAMILLI / tell camilli@ gmail. com the Scene A TRIP AROUND THE WORLD OF ENTERTAINMENT Big Bang star headed to Broadway JIM Parsons, who plays Sheldon Cooper in The Big Bang Theory , will play the Almighty in a Broadway production called An Act of God . It's based on a comic book called The Last Testament: A Memoir by God . David Javerbaum, who wrote the book and has a cupboard full of Emmys and other awards ( mainly for comedy writing), is adapting his book for the stage. Performances begin May 5 at the Studio 54 theatre in Manhattan. Downton done after this season: report THE British hit Downton Abbey will indeed end with this season, an anonymous source told the Daily Mirror . This will surprise just about nobody since the show, now in its sixth series, has pretty plainly run out of petrol. Showrunner Julian Fellowes wants to move on ( to a project about 19th- century New York), and most of the stars are lining up new projects, the source said. New York in the 1800s, eh? Surely it won't be tycoons and servants, will it? Past marriages didn't count: Penn MADONNA didn't count and neither did Robin Wright, Sean Penn tells the British edition of Esquire magazine. The reporter asked him about remarrying - which he is widely expected to do any day now, with Charlize Theron. " Yes, I'd get married again," he answered. " You say I've been married twice before, but I've been married under circumstances where I was less informed than I am today, so I wouldn't even consider it a third marriage, I'd consider it a first marriage on its own terms if I got married again." He also said he has " not been happy in a single relationship" until this one. After a fruitless engagement to Elizabeth McGovern, Penn was married to Madge from 1985- 89, and to Wright from 1996 to 2010. Ryder on board with sequel DOES the world really need a sequel to Beetlejuice ? Winona Ryder seems to think so. The 1988 hit comedy gave the teenage Ryder her first big boost toward stardom, so of course she's fond of it. When somebody from Huffington Post asked her about a sequel the other day, she said, " As far as I know, it's gonna happen." The original also starred Michael Keaton, Alec Baldwin and Geena Davis. Keaton has said he would do a sequel if director Tim Burton is in charge. Burton has expressed interest, so maybe this is for real. Fourth child for Tucci IT'S a boy for Stanley Tucci, one of my favourite actors, and his wife Felicity Blunt, a literary agent and the sister of Emily. The lad, named Matteo Oliver Tucci, was born last Sunday in London. " I believe he is mine. We are all thrilled to welcome him to this cold, cruel world," Tucci told People , the first part, at least, evidently being a joke. He went on to say, " We are all thrilled that he is here and healthy." Tucci has three kids - 14- year- old twins and a 12- year- old, with his first wife Kate, who died in 2009. Emily Blunt, who starred with Tucci in The Devil Wears Prada , set him up with her sister. Keira's mom misspelled her name KEIRA Knightley tells Elle magazine why she has that strange first name ( Kiera being the more common spelling): " I was meant to be named ' Kiera,' after a Russian ice skater who was on the TV one day," she said. " My dad fancied her and nicked her name for me. " But it was my mum who went to register my birth, and she accidentally spelled ' ei' instead of ' ie' because my mum's crap at spelling. Apparently, when she came back he said: ' What the ( bad word)? You've spelt her name wrong!' " The skater was Kiera Ivanova, who won a medal for the Soviet Union at the 1984 Sarajevo Olympics. The actress was born 13 months later. Hmm. I wonder if Mom's spelling " mistake" might have involved just a trace of resentment her husband wanted to name the baby after some cutie he'd seen on TV. Movie sounds simply ridiculous LIKE almost everyone else on earth, I'm sick and tired of Adam Sandler. But I might have to make an exception for Ridiculous 6 , a movie he's making for Netflix. Here's why: TheWrap. com reports the cast will include Dan Aykroyd, Steve Buscemi, Whitney Cummings, Will Forte, Taylor Lautner, Jon Lovitz, Nick Nolte, Rob Schneider, Luke Wilson, Steve Zahn, comedian Lavell Crawford of Breaking Bad fame and Vanilla Ice, as well as various lesser lights, and Sandler himself. It's a parody of ensemble westerns such as 1960' s The Magnificent Seven . Vanilla Ice plays Mark Twain. Overall, then, we have the recipe for a train wreck of historic proportions.
